A Few Significant Information You Need to Know About Nitric Acid

What are the characteristics or properties of nitric acid?

When pure, nitric acid is colorless, but it tends to acquire a yellow cast as a result of the accumulation of oxides. When a solution contains 70% of the substance, it is generally referred to as Fuming Nitric Acid. It is also highly corrosive and it fumes in moist air. It is a strong oxidizing agent and its reactions with compounds like carbides, cyanides, and metallic powders can be explosive. It is miscible with water.

Are there other names for the substance?

Yes, there are. It is also referred to as aqua fortis and spirit of nitre. It is also available under other names such as Concentrated Nitric Acid, Nitric Acid Concentrated, Conc Nitric, Conc Nitric Acid and HNO3.

How is it created?

The creation of a very pure nitric acid generally involves distillation with sulfuric acid. It is because this kind of acid forms an azeotrope with water, the composition of which is 68% nitric acid and 32% water. Usually, commercial grade solutions are between 52% and 68% nitric acid. Moreover, the commercial production of the substance was developed in 1902 by Wilhelm Ostwald, a German chemist. This process is known as the Ostwald process.

What are its uses?

Two of the most common known uses of the substance is in the manufacture of fertilizers such as ammonium nitrate as well as the manufacture of explosives such as trinitroluene (T.N.T.) and nitro glycerine. It also used in the jewelry industry. It is for the reason that when it is mixed with hydrochloric acid, aqua regia is formed. Aqua regia is a reagent that has the capability to dissolve metals like gold and platinum. Other industries where the substance is used include the printing industry for photoengraving, metal cleaning and etching, electroplating, electrical circuit board making, and wet chemical etching.

What are its health implications?

The substance is strong and toxic and it can cause severe burns, ulcers, blisters, and permanent scarring when it comes into contact with the skin. Accidental or intentional swallowing of the substance can cause death, besides other results such as burns to the mouth, throat, and stomach. Moreover, it can be inhaled as a vapor which can result to dryness of the throat and nasal passages, shortness of breath, cough, chest pain, and breathing difficulties. If it comes into contact with the eyes, it can cause permanent injury and blindness, depending on the length of exposure.

Moreover, there are certain first aid measures that can be used if it is either inhaled, ingested, or comes into contact with the skin or eyes. If it is inhaled, the victim should be removed to a place where there is fresh air. If the victim's breathing is difficult then give oxygen. When it is ingested, one thing that should be remembered is to never induce vomiting. Instead, give the victim a good amount of water or milk. But do not give the victim anything by mouth if he or she is unconscious.

If the substance comes into contact with the skin, quickly flush the affected part of the skin with a large amount of water for at least 15 minutes. Also, remove the victim's contaminated pieces of clothing. If it is eye contact, flush the affected eye with plenty of water, again, for 15 minutes. While doing this, occasionally lift lower and upper eyelids.

What is its proper storage and use?

Nitric acid must be stored in a cool, dry, and well-ventilated area. It must also be kept out of direct sunlight. When making use of it, wear safety glasses and gloves to prevent it from coming into contact with your skin and eyes.

Safety Information - Things You Need to Know When Handling Nitric Acid

Possibly the most common use of nitric acid is in the production of nitrogen-based fertilizers. The US production per year reaches an approximate total of 11 million tons coming from about 65 manufacturing plants around the country. Meanwhile, in the UK, more than one million ton is produced annually.

Nitric acid is a colorless liquid which can become yellowish or reddish over time in storage due to the build up of nitrogen oxides. It is a highly corrosive liquid, a strong oxidizer, a poison and has the capacity to dissolve most metals.

Aside from being a main component in fertilizer production, nitric acid is also a very important component chemical in the manufacture of explosives, dyes, plastics, metallurgy and as a cleaning agent in food, dairy and brewing industries.

Nitric acid is such a very important chemical in many industries that although it is considered to be more dangerous than most chemicals in 6 out of 9 in the ranking systems, it is still produced in large volume and many of the people working in trades using nitric acid in its applications are put in occupational hazard. It is therefore important that safety information, proper handling training and other safety procedures are given to these workers.

Inhalation of nitric acid vapors may cause difficulty in breathing and, in fatal cases, may lead to pulmonary edema and pneumonia. Irritation of the nose, throat and respiratory tract, coughing and choking can be observed when someone accidentally inhales nitric acid vapors. Ingestion can also be very dangerous because of the corrosive property of nitric acid. It will cause instant burns and pains of the mouth, throat, esophagus and the rest of the gastrointestinal tract.

Nitric acid is an irritant and direct eye contact causes severe burns and may even result to permanent eye damage. Direct skin contact, on the other hand, causes pain, redness, and serious skin burns. Concentrated nitric acid solutions turn the skin yellow as a result of a reaction with keratin as well as ugly blisters.

Constant and long term exposure to vapors may result to erosion of the teeth and damage to the lungs. However, it is a seldom case that a long term exposure to nitric acid occurs because of the strong corrosive and high reactivity of the chemical. Patients with preexisting health conditions of the skin, eyes and cardiopulmonary system are more susceptible to the effects of the acid as well as exacerbate their conditions.

Apart from these health effects, the chemical properties of nitric acid also require special and secure handling to prevent reactions with others chemicals which can result to increase in flammability of combustible materials, fires and explosions. Leakage and spilling can also cause corrosion and other accidents.

Knowledge of the possible effects of nitric acid and the awareness of the safety precautions and proper handling should be an integral part of a company's standard operating procedure and good manufacturing practices.

Workers should always wear protective clothing including chemical safety glasses and gloves. Gloves made from polyethylene, neoprene and butyl rubber are appropriate for handling up to 70% concentration of nitric acid solutions. Working area should also have good ventilation, more so when using concentrated form of the acid. Eye wash fountains and quick drench facilities must be within the direct vicinity of the work area.

It is the company's responsibility to provide their workers with the proper protective outfit as well as the technical know-how of handling nitric acid. However, it then becomes the worker's duty to always follow safety procedures and exercise extreme measures when dealing with hazardous chemicals such as nitric acid.
